It's also a showcase for states to hype former high school stars as they look to make their dream of becoming professional football players a reality. This year's draft was a perfect example of how much the sport has grown, with 38 of the 50 states represented.
Based on where each of this year's prospects played their high school ball, here's a look at every state represented in this year's NFL draft.
